As MSPs vote against assisted dying proposals, we look at how the debate ended up at this point - and the reserved issue that caused a major problem in the end. Elsewhere, the Scottish Election Study tells us 5 key things about what to expect from the Holyrood vote in May, and new data debunks Tory claims about Scotland's tax system.  Support The National with a subscription at thenational.scot/subscribe from just £1
